Just finished belts and waterpump. Car ran great for a while.
Had to replace the cap and rotor, due a bolt backing out, and destroying the rotor. Put it all back together, now I have no low end power. Accelerating from a light, the car cannot get out of it's own way. Gets a bit better as the car warms up, but the low end just isn't there.
